Handover — consent banner rollout (Pellwick)

Banner is live on 20% of traffic. Opt-out events flow to the Driftlane queue; dashboards look sane. Remaining work: translations for three locales, and the fallback for users with scripting disabled. Don't touch the geo-rules until legal signs off. Rollout percentage is controlled server-side. The current flag service settings for the banner are these.

deployment values, yageg-hahig:
WENAEL_HOST=wenael.tolvaqlabs.internal
WENAEL_PORT=4000

## Validator Plugins

The Siftwell plugin system lets external authors register custom data validators that run inside our sandbox. Plugins declare their checks in a manifest and are loaded at startup. To test locally, set SIFTWELL_PLUGIN_DIR to your build output. The sandbox runner also verifies each plugin against the registry, which requires a signing key on the following line:

vault entry, fadup-tagag: RELAY_SECRET8=2fd92179

Ticket: Config drift detected on the Lanternfold report-export workers. Exports generated from the east cluster are stamping timestamps in UTC while the west cluster applies the tenant's local timezone, so nightly reconciliation reports disagree by several hours. Marisol traced it to a hand-edited override on two hosts that never got reverted. Before normalizing, confirm the expected baseline. The current effective configuration on the drifted hosts is as follows.

config for kadug-yahop:
quenwyn:
  pin: 2459
  metrics_host: metrics.quenwyn.lumicsys.internal
  tenant: julax
  seal: seal_0d5ead96

[ ] Step 7 — Restore DocSentry signing access. DocSentry, our documentation linter, blocks merges when headings, anchors, or callout syntax drift from the Tarnwell style guide, so its rule bundle must be re-signed during this ceremony. Verify both witnesses have initialed the log, confirm the ceremony clock matches the wall display, and open the sealed envelope only after the auditor nods. To unseal the offline signing token, enter the recovery passphrase printed below.

strongbox words: kelion-ralvan-casix-aldeth-gorius-kelath-isteth-tamwyn-novok-queniel-druok-quenok-wenael